Daniela vs Elena


It's going to be very tough...Elena is a clear favorite, she is No.6
in the world, Daniela No. 31. Daniela is two years younger, 8 kilos
lighter and 1cm taller. They met seven times and score is 5:2 for
teh Russian - Elena won their first three matches, Dani next two (on
hard and carpet) and Elena won their last two matches - both
quarterfinals - on carpet and clay. Their last match was in 2003 in
Amelia Island on clay and Elena won 6:0, 6:1 - it was probably the
most humiliating defeat of Daniela in her career. But it's a long
time ago and so many things have happened since then.
Daniela played definitely her best match of the year in the
previous match against Barbara Schett - unfortunately, she is not
capable of playing such high level tennis constantly. It would be
great if she could repeat such a performance against Elena, but even
in that case, Elena is not Barbara and I don't think Elena would
lose all those deuce games as Barbara did - I would rather expect
opposite to happen. I guess there is always a chance to beat your
opponent. The main difference between them is in physical condition -
Elena has an unbelievable energy and she is one of the best on the
tour in this matter - she will not run out of steam, even if not
100% fit. Her real weakeness is her serve, especially second serve
and I think here is the chance for Daniela - to attack it with
minimal amount of unforced errors. Otherwise, the match will last
less than an hour and the winner will be another Russian player.
Daniela for sure knows what to play and she knows that everybody is
beatable...Daniela GO GO GO !!! Pome!!!
